SONOCHEMICAL SYNTHESIS OF BIODIESEL FROM CATFISH FAT
Abstract
Biodiesel was prepared from catfish fat by alkaline-catalyzed transesterification with methanol. Using ultrasonic irradiation considerably sped up the transesterification and the phase separation as well as reduced by-product formation in the product in comparison with the heat-chemical method. The basis factors, such as content of catalysts, reaction time, dissolved time of catalyst in methanol, mol ratio of reactants, ultrasonic power, etc. were investigated and optimized. Biodiesel yield was more than 90%. Obtained biodiesel fuel was up to the Vietnamese standard for biodiesel fuel blend stock (B100).
